Lon Clark

Lon Clark was a New York City actor of stage and radio. Clark was born in Frost, Minnesota. As a youth in Minnesota, Clark studied at the MacPhail Center for Music in Minneapolis. He began as a musician and actor in traveling tent shows, followed by a season with the Cincinnati Summer Opera.
